Birthday: 1908-10-23
Place of Birth: Bayonne, New Jersey, USA
Biography: After beginning in vaudeville, she was signed by Hal Roach Studios in 1925. When talking pictures arrived, her roles were limited because of her strong accent. After leaving movies, she found work on the stage and toured with the USO.
